No, plastic bottles typically do not contain silicone. Plastic bottles are usually made of materials such as PET, HDPE, or PVC, while silicone is a separate material commonly used for its flexibility and heat resistance in various products like bakeware, kitchen utensils, and medical devices.
Plastic bottles, atlhough originally made from petroleum, do not leach oil; the oil has been transformed into plastic and there is no oil in the plastic. Plastic bottles may, in some cases, leach bisphenol A, which is a plasticising agent (i.e., it is used to make the material more flexible).

Most recycled plastic bottles are recycled into... plastic bottles, especially PET plastic, the one with the Number 1 in the triangle. Other kinds of plastic bottles can be again made into similar plastic bottles, or they can be "downcycled", that is, combined with other plastics to make things like garbage bins and garden furniture.

Glass water bottles can be recycled over and over, without any loss to the quality of the glass. Plastic water bottles (PET bottles) can be recycled once or twice. After that they are recycled into poorer quality plastic like garbage cans. Most areas have kerbside recycling collections or a local depot which will accept water bottles.

The money received for recycling plastic bottles per pound varies, depending on the type of plastic and your location. In some US states like Michigan, return can be ten cents per bottle that is recycled.
